Kieron Pollard | West Indies captain:
208 to defend, on any day, you'd take that 10 out of 10 times. Where we lost the game was the extras and our bowling. Our execution was poor. If we had executed the plans we had spoke about, despite the good batting wicket, it would have been a different scenario.

There are two areas in any game, and with the bat the guys were exceptional. There are a lot of positives to take from this game. Hetmyer and Lewis got back amongst the runs and that was quite satisfying, but we need to do the all-round basics right. Hopefully I have an idea of when to come up the order as a captain, and in a pressure situation, it's important to push yourself and it's a pleasure to perform for your team any day and get them across the line.

This was my issue with Pollard today. Obviously, you can't set field for bad bowling which is what the bowlers did but you have a leggie and the minute he bowls bad, you've lost confidence in him. Happened in one of the Afghan T20 game as well. Leg spinners are gold in this format, but they need love from the captain. West Indians are generally poor captains of spin bowlers. Bowl him his quota. That's the only way he will get better.

Kharry Pierre didn't bowl bad today (minus the couple leg side wides) but went for 45 runs and got 2 wickets. On Indian pitches, you don't have to bowl bad to go the distance especially when the likes of Rohit, Rahul & Kohli spends half the time in the crease. Let Walsh bowl his quota. India always give Chahal his quota even if he getting murdered. Leg spinners can only get better by bowling more and more. It's why Bishoo's biggest success came under Sammy as Sammy bowled him for long spells.
